Skull base & Otoneurosurgery are used to treat tumours formed at the base of the skull or on the auditory nerve respectively.
Skull base surgery
Tumours that are formed at the base of the skull and the bony ridge behind the eye and nose are called skull base tumours. Such tumours cause paralysis, facial pain or numbness, headache, nosebleeds, recurrent sinus infection and even loss of vision, smell and hearing. This is why it is imperative to remove these tumours immediately through Skull base surgery.
Skull base Surgery is a specialized kind of surgery which is an interface of ENT surgery with Head and neck surgery. The objective of Skull Base Surgery is to remove any tumours on the underside of the skull. Usually, Skull base surgery involves minimally invasive surgery techniques to remove the tumours located at the base of the skull.

Otoneurosurgery
"Oto" means ear and "neuro" means nerves. So, Otoneurosurgery refers to the surgery pertaining to the auditory nerves or the nerves of the ear.
Tumours formed on the nerve cells of the inner ear are usually treated by means of Otoneurosurgery. Only an Otoneurological examination can reveal the size, location and stage of development of the tumour. These tumours may cause vertigo, dizziness, loss of body balance, tinnitus and even hearing loss. Otoneurosurgery is absolutely essential to treat
- Neurofibromatosis where small tumours are formed on the nerve cells
- Acoustic neurinoma where benign tumours are formed on the balance and hearing nerves leading to hearing loss.
